Research on Enabling Mode of Digital Governance in Community Construction

In the gradual transformation of China's governance modernization, the rural governance community, as an important part, is the core content of realizing China's rural revitalization and poverty alleviation. However, due to various internal and external factors, its construction still faces a series of development difficulties, such as the decline of traditional community thought and public consciousness, the lack of motivation for farmers to participate in rural governance, and the operation path of the community needs to be improved. Therefore, the government needs to explore the effective path and mechanism of community building. Now entering the digital era, with the rapid development and universal implementation of digital technology and digital trade in the world, the introduction of digital technology into the community construction and governance model has become a new and efficient policy means for all countries. In China, digital governance has become an important innovative measure to promote high-quality economic and social development and promote the modernization of rural governance capacity. By integrating digital governance into community construction and villagers' self-governance, it is of great significance to promote rural revitalization and build a pattern of co-governance and shared development.
